PDF sang PDF/A

The Documentize PDF Converter for .NET là một công cụ mạnh mẽ được thiết kế để chuyển đổi tài liệu PDF sang định dạng PDF/A, đảm bảo nội dung của bạn tuân thủ các tiêu chuẩn lưu trữ lâu dài. Thành phần này cũng hỗ trợ kiểm tra tính tuân thủ PDF/A của các tài liệu PDF hiện có, cung cấp cả tính năng chuyển đổi và xác thực trong một giải pháp duy nhất.

Cách chuyển đổi PDF sang PDF/A

Để chuyển đổi một tài liệu PDF sang định dạng PDF/A, thực hiện các bước sau:

  1. Tạo một thể hiện của PdfToPdfAOptions để cấu hình việc chuyển đổi.
  2. Chỉ định phiên bản PDF/A mong muốn (ví dụ: PDF/A-3B).
  3. Thêm tệp PDF đầu vào bằng phương thức AddInput.
  4. Thêm tệp đầu ra cho PDF/A được tạo bằng phương thức AddOutput.
  5. Gọi phương thức Convert để thực hiện chuyển đổi.
 1// Create the options class to set up the conversion process
 2var options = new PdfToPdfAOptions
 3{
 4    PdfAVersion = PdfAStandardVersion.PDF_A_3B
 5};
 6
 7// Add the source file
 8options.AddInput(new FileData("path_to_your_pdf_file.pdf")); // replace with your actual file path
 9
10// Add the path to save the converted file
11options.AddOutput(new FileData("path_to_the_converted_file.pdf"));
12
13// Run the conversion
14PdfConverter.Convert(options);

Xác thực tính tuân thủ PDF/A

Bạn có thể xác thực các tệp PDF hiện có để kiểm tra tính tuân thủ PDF/A bằng lớp PdfAValidateOptions.

 1// Create the options class to set up the validation process
 2var options = new PdfAValidateOptions
 3{
 4    PdfAVersion = PdfAStandardVersion.PDF_A_1A
 5};
 6
 7// Add one or more files to be validated
 8options.AddInput(new FileData("path_to_your_first_pdf_file.pdf")); // replace with your actual file path
 9options.AddInput(new FileData("path_to_your_second_pdf_file.pdf"));
10// add more files as needed
11
12// Run the validation and get results
13var resultContainer = PdfConverter.Validate(options);
14
15// Check the resultContainer.ResultCollection property for validation results for each file:
16foreach (var result in resultContainer.ResultCollection)
17{
18    var validationResult = (PdfAValidationResult) result.Data;
19    var isValid = validationResult.IsValid; // Validation result for document
20}

Các tính năng chính:

  • Chuyển đổi sang PDF/A: Biến đổi các tệp PDF thành định dạng PDF/A (như PDF/A-1a, PDF/A-2b, PDF/A-3b) một cách liền mạch để đáp ứng các tiêu chuẩn lưu trữ.
  • Kiểm tra tính tuân thủ PDF/A: Kiểm tra các tài liệu PDF hiện có xem chúng có phù hợp với tiêu chuẩn PDF/A hay không và xác định các vấn đề nếu không tuân thủ.
  • Quy trình làm việc hiệu quả: Tiết kiệm thời gian và công sức với các quá trình chuyển đổi nhanh chóng và đáng tin cậy.
 Tiếng Việt